Overview

The program equips you with a complete approach to compensation management: research and benchmark your market rate, quantify your contributions using the Kintsugi Compensation Method, and negotiate confidently across all components of your offer. You’ll leave with a personalized 30-day action plan, practical negotiation scripts, and the mindset to approach salary discussions as a professional, evidence-based conversation.

Areas Covered in the Session

  • Know Your Worth - Live Research Exercise
    • Yoke walks you through the three most reliable US salary benchmarking sources. You complete Section 1 of your workbook live: your market rate mapped against your current pay.
  • The Kintsugi Compensation Method
    • Yoke's proprietary three-layer framework - Market Gold, Contribution Gold, Trajectory Gold - gives you a business case your manager cannot dismiss. You build yours live in the workbook.
  • The Conversation - Scripts, Tactics & Live Demo
    • Anchoring, silence, pushback responses, and the 48-hour rule. Yoke demonstrates a full negotiation conversation and you walk away with three ready-to-use scripts
  • Your 30-Day Plan & Q&A
    • You complete your personal action plan and Yoke answers the questions that matter most before closing.
